Ingredients
For the Dough:
3 cups (375 g) all-purpose flour
1 large egg
1/2 cup (120 ml) lukewarm water
1/4 cup (60 ml) milk
1/2 teaspoon salt
For the Filling:
1 pound (450 g) ground meat (beef, pork, or a mix)
1 small onion, finely chopped
1 garlic clove, minced
1 tablespoon vegetable oil or butter
1 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on ground black pepper
1/2 teaspoon paprika (optional)
For Serving:
Sour cream or plain yogurt
Chopped fresh parsley or dill
Sautéed onions or crispy bacon bits (optional)
